2 citations on file for this inspection.

1926.501 B01

Serious Gravity 10 1 instance 9 exposed
Issued
Abate by
Penalty
Initial $2800.00 · Current $1680.00 Reduced
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(1): Each employee on a walking/working surface with an unprotected side or edge which was 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above a lower level was not protected from falling by the use of guardrail systems,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est systems.  (a) The Landings at Coral Creek at 10300 Placida Road, Placida, FL 33946 nine employees were working on the roof that was approximate 19 feet and 4 inches high without fall protection equipment being installed or utilized, observed on or about 11/18/2013.

1926.701 B

Serious Gravity 5 1 instance 9 exposed
Issued
Abate by
Penalty
Initial $1600.00 · Current $960.00 Reduced
29 CFR 1926.701(b): All protruding reinforcing steel, onto and/or into which employees could fall or come against, was not guarded to eliminate the hazard of impalement:  (a) The Landings at Coral Creek at 10300 Placida Road, Placida, FL 33946 nine employees were working on the roof that was approximate 19 feet and 4 inches high and had re-enforcement steel that was not covered throughout the work area, observed on or about 11/18/2013.
